I need to access dbGaP data for my research. How do I request it? (Part 1 of 2)

Principal Investigators wishing to access data from the NCBI database of Genotypes and Phenotypes (dbGaP) must complete a two-part process for application submission and approval:

  1. Complete a dbGaP Data Access Application through the NCBI dbGaP website at the following link: https://www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/.
  2. Initiate Office of Sponsored Programs review and approval of the application by making a MyRA Data Use Agreement (DUA) submission referencing the dbGaP Data Access Application Number on the “Additional Information” page.
